    Well it sucks for me. I run a bird on back and a lowrance up front. When I'm scanning with the bird I don't want to have to drop my trolling motor every time and remark with the lowrance just like when I'm trolling and mark on my lowrance I don't want to have to fire up the outboard and remark with the bird. To combat this I load each unit's waypoints I marked for that day separately to the PC using a combination of GPSBabel, Humminbird PC and convert to google earth and separate by lake so that I'm not rolling out with units that have a bazillion coordinates for lakes I'm not fishing that day. When I want to go fish a lake I simply covert the saved google earth coordinates for that lake to both lowrance and bird, upload to units and go fish. Saves me from having to mark stuff twice. It can be tedious at times, maybe a little anal and probably a nightmare for most but I get by.
